Table 1
Diagnostic Trouble Codes
J1939 Code and Description CDL Code and Description Comments
6322-31
Aftertreatment 1 SCR Desulfation Too Frequent E1465 (1)
Aftertreatment 1 SCR Desulfation Too Frequent This code indicates that the engine is regenerating more frequently due to SCR problems.
Table 2
Required Service Tools
Part Number Description
441-0451 Kit - Test Reference: Refer to the Disassembly and Assembly for the appropriate procedure for the removal and installation of components.
Table 3
Troubleshooting Test Steps Values Results
1. Check the Diesel Exhaust Fluid (DEF) Quality
A. Measure the DEF quality. Refer to Testing and Adjusting, "Diesel Exhaust Fluid Quality - Test" for the correct procedure.
DEF
Result : The DEF is not contaminated and the concentration is not within the acceptable range.
Repair : Drain the DEF from the tank. Refill the tank with DEF that meets ISO 22241 quality standards.
Proceed to Test Step 2.
Result : The DEF is not contaminated and the concentration is within the acceptable range.
Proceed to Test Step 2.
Result : The DEF is contaminated.
Repair : Contact the Dealer Solutions Network (DSN) for further information.
2. Perform a "DEF Dosing System Accuracy Test"
A. Perform a "DEF Dosing System Accuracy Test" using Cat® Electronic Technician (ET). Refer to Testing and Adjusting, Aftertreatment SCR System Dosing Test for the correct procedure.
DEF Dosing System Accuracy Test
Result : The quantity collected is within specifications
Repair : Install the DEF injector.
Proceed to Test Step 4.
Result : The quantity collected is below specification.
Proceed to Test Step 3.
Result : The quantity collected is above specification. A failed DEF injector has been detected.
Repair : Replace the DEF injector.
Proceed to Test Step 6.
3. Check the DEF Pressure Line
A. Turn the keyswitch to OFF for 2 minutes. The keyswitch must be OFF for 2 minutes to allow the DEF pump to purge, reset the code, and reset the Diesel Exhaust Fluid Controller (DCU).
B. Visually inspect the lines for leaks or damage.
C. Remove the DEF pressure line between the DEF pump and the DEF injector.
D. Check for ice, urea deposits, or debris in the DEF pressure line.
DEF Pressure Line
Result : There are restrictions or leaks in the lines.
Repair : Remove the restrictions or replace the pressure line.
Proceed to Test Step 6.
Result : There are no restrictions or leaks in the lines.
Proceed to Troubleshooting, "DEF Pressure is Low".
4. Inspect the Exhaust Mixer for DEF Deposits
A. Turn the keyswitch to OFF.
B. Remove the DPF outlet.
C. Inspect the exhaust mixer for DEF deposits.
Exhaust Mixer
Result : There were no DEF deposits on the exhaust mixer.
Proceed to Test Step 5.
Result : There were DEF deposits on the exhaust mixer. The exhaust mixer is damaged.
Repair : Replace the exhaust mixer.
Proceed to Test Step 6.
